Morphological and trophic coupling distinguishes coral clades along a light gradient
Abstract Light availability is critical to the growth and survival of most scleractinian corals due to their endosymbiotic relationship with photosynthetic dinoflagellates. Natural light gradients are expected to be associated with shifts in coral physiology, morphology, and trophic strategy.

Abstract Artificial light at night (ALAN) poses a threat to ecosystems globally. It includes both direct and indirect light, or skyglow, which occurs when ALAN scatters in the atmosphere, extending beyond its original source. We analyzed ALAN trends in Lake Washington, WA, from 2014 to 2023 using Visible Infrared Imaging Radiometer Suite (VIIRS ...

Abstract The marine microbial food web is a key driver of global carbon cycling, mediating the production, consumption, and remineralization of organic matter in the ocean. Within this food web, viruses exert strong top‐down control by infecting and lysing both phytoplankton and heterotrophic bacteria.
